Pretrained BodyPix model in TensorFlow.js

62 lines (61 loc) 2.93 kB
import * as tf from '@tensorflow/tfjs-core'; import { BaseModel } from './base_model'; import { BodyPixArchitecture, BodyPixInput, BodyPixInternalResolution, BodyPixMultiplier, BodyPixOutputStride, BodyPixQuantBytes, Padding } from './types'; import { PartSegmentation, PersonSegmentation, SemanticPartSegmentation, SemanticPersonSegmentation } from './types'; export interface ModelConfig { architecture: BodyPixArchitecture; outputStride: BodyPixOutputStride; multiplier?: BodyPixMultiplier; modelUrl?: string; quantBytes?: BodyPixQuantBytes; } export interface InferenceConfig { flipHorizontal?: boolean; internalResolution?: BodyPixInternalResolution; segmentationThreshold?: number; } export interface PersonInferenceConfig extends InferenceConfig { maxDetections?: number; scoreThreshold?: number; nmsRadius?: number; } export interface MultiPersonInstanceInferenceConfig extends InferenceConfig { maxDetections?: number; scoreThreshold?: number; nmsRadius?: number; minKeypointScore?: number; refineSteps?: number; } export declare const PERSON_INFERENCE_CONFIG: PersonInferenceConfig; export declare const MULTI_PERSON_INSTANCE_INFERENCE_CONFIG: MultiPersonInstanceInferenceConfig; export declare class BodyPix { baseModel: BaseModel; constructor(net: BaseModel); private predictForPersonSegmentation; private predictForPersonSegmentationAndPart; private predictForMultiPersonInstanceSegmentationAndPart; segmentPersonActivation(input: BodyPixInput, internalResolution: BodyPixInternalResolution, segmentationThreshold?: number): { segmentation: tf.Tensor2D; heatmapScores: tf.Tensor3D; offsets: tf.Tensor3D; displacementFwd: tf.Tensor3D; displacementBwd: tf.Tensor3D; padding: Padding; internalResolutionHeightAndWidth: [number, number]; }; segmentPerson(input: BodyPixInput, config?: PersonInferenceConfig): Promise<SemanticPersonSegmentation>; segmentMultiPerson(input: BodyPixInput, config?: MultiPersonInstanceInferenceConfig): Promise<PersonSegmentation[]>; segmentPersonPartsActivation(input: BodyPixInput, internalResolution: BodyPixInternalResolution, segmentationThreshold?: number): { partSegmentation: tf.Tensor2D; heatmapScores: tf.Tensor3D; offsets: tf.Tensor3D; displacementFwd: tf.Tensor3D; displacementBwd: tf.Tensor3D; padding: Padding; internalResolutionHeightAndWidth: [number, number]; }; segmentPersonParts(input: BodyPixInput, config?: PersonInferenceConfig): Promise<SemanticPartSegmentation>; segmentMultiPersonParts(input: BodyPixInput, config?: MultiPersonInstanceInferenceConfig): Promise<PartSegmentation[]>; dispose(): void; } export declare function load(config?: ModelConfig): Promise<BodyPix>;
